410, A copy of the famous gem signed by Eutyches, now in Berlin (FG 2305; Antike Gemmen in Deutschen Sammlungen II, 456), the last line of the inscription slightly damaged in making a bevel for the setting. There had been speculation that this stone is the original. It shows the frontal bust of Athena, wearing an ornate Corinthian helmet and aegis. The original was made in the 1st cent. BC.
